πŸ’‘ 1. Rent Your Driveway or Garden to Campers

Platforms like JustPark and HomeCamper let you rent unused space for parking or even overnight stays.

  • πŸ’° Earnings: £10–£60/day

  • πŸ“ Best for: London, Brighton, Lake District

  • πŸ›  Setup: Add listing, upload photos, respond to bookings

⏱ 2. Become a Professional Queuer (Yes, Really!)

People in the UK pay others to stand in long queues for Wimbledon tickets, Apple product launches, or passport offices.

  • πŸ’° Pay: £10–£25/hour

  • πŸ“ Where to advertise: TaskRabbit UK, Facebook Marketplace

  • 🧀 Tip: Carry water, an umbrella, and offer “live updates” to the client

✂️ 3. Sell Hair or Beard Clippings

Long natural hair, especially virgin hair, can be sold for wigs or extensions.

  • πŸ’° Price: £40–£300 depending on length and colour

  • πŸ“ Where to sell: Gumtree, eBay, Bloomsbury Wigs

  • ✂️ Tip: Don’t use dye or heat before selling

πŸ› 4. Join Sleep or Clinical Trials in the UK

Many NHS hospitals and universities pay volunteers for clinical or sleep research.

  • πŸ’° Pay: £100–£3,000+ (varies by study)

  • πŸ“ Where to apply: Trials4us, FluCamp, NIHR

  • 🧾 Tip: Always read the health requirements

🧠 8. Try Matched Betting (Tax-Free in the UK)

Use free bets from UK betting sites to guarantee profits with no gambling risk.

  • πŸ’° Earnings: £300–£800/month (if consistent)

  • πŸ“ Tools: OddsMonkey, Profit Accumulator

  • ✅ Tax Status: Profits are not taxable under HMRC rules

⚖️ Legal, Tax & Safety Notes (UK) 

  • You don’t need a license for most of these, but always check your local council rules.

  • If you earn over £1,000/year (from side hustles), register as self-employed at gov.uk.

  • Matched betting is tax-free because it’s not classed as gambling income.

❓ FAQs-Dirty Ways to Make Money UK

Are these dirty ways legal in the UK?
Yes — all listed methods are 100% legal, though some are a bit unconventional.

Do I need to pay tax on these side hustles?
If you earn more than £1,000 annually, you must declare it under the Trading Allowance.

Can I stay anonymous while doing this?
Yes. For platforms like FeetFinder or RentAFriend, you can use nicknames, VPNs, and watermark your content.
